It’s one of the worst tragedies ever to hit Long Beach, California. Eight people are dead and several others are wounded after a gunman opened fire in a hair salon.
HLN reports on the suspect’s possible motive.
“Witnesses say that a man apparently involved in a custody dispute just walked into the salon where his ex-wife worked and just opened fire … The LA Times reports the custody battle between the suspect and his ex-wife was so bitter that the judge would only allow them to email or text each other except for one phone call a week about their son.”
MSNBC is reporting the suspect didn’t get very far after leaving the salon – and is now in custody.
“Cops say the man then reportedly jumped into his car and sped away. The suspect was later caught less than a half-mile away at a traffic stop, carrying multiple weapons and wearing body armor. The man scene in this video has been identified as Scott Dekraai.”
Most media outlets have been releasing more information as they get it. But as of Thursday morning Fox News is one of the only media outlets reporting Dekraai’s ex-wife was among the victims.
Anchor: “One of the victims Dekraai’s estranged wife Michelle.”
Neighbor: “I knew she was in a custody, you know an ugly divorce, or custody battle whatever you want to call it. Its really devastating to come home and see this.”
It will go down as one of the worst tragedies in the areas history. Seal Beach hasn’t even had a homicide in several years according to the Los Angeles Times. The paper quotes a police who says,
“This could be one of our greatest tragedies … and it has had a tremendous impact on our small community.”
